Educators and activists rally for the release of an LA high school student detained by immigration agents, while President Trump escalates his push against the Smithsonian and other museums he accuses of promoting “woke ideology.” In Los Angeles, election technology firm Smartmatic faces federal corruption charges tied to alleged bribery schemes and misuse of taxpayer funds. Meanwhile, new developments emerge in the Menendez brothers’ case. In business, Tesla comes under mounting legal pressure over its self-driving technology and California braces for the closure of its last beet sugar factory.
